How does the Andrew Jackson Marathon Rank?
The Andrew Jackson Marathon was the 485th largest marathon in the U.S. last year and was the 515th largest in 2023.
Last year 13.6% of finishers qualified for the Boston Marathon and 2.7% of runners qualified for Boston in 2023.
This gives the Andrew Jackson Marathon the 110th highest percentage of Boston Marathon qualifiers in the U.S. last year and the 412th highest percentage in 2023.
Its Course Score of 97.63 ranks it as the 352nd fastest marathon course in the U.S. and the 5th fastest course in Tennessee.
The typical race time temperature and humidity levels are within the ideal range for optimal marathon performance. This, coupled with the Course Score, gives the Andrew Jackson Marathon a PR Score of 97.63. This PR Score ranks it as the 302nd fastest marathon in the U.S. and the 4th fastest in Tennessee.
